Description

The tomb is located on the slope of a hill reaching from the peak (400m) to the west-south. The tomb is round, and the inside has a burial chamber and a corridor linking it with the entrance. Based on these characteristics, it is named stone chamber tomb with tunnel entrances. The type of the room with coffin is rectangular -- about 3.5m long to the west and east and about 2m to the north and south -- and is about 2m high. The room gets narrower from the wall to the ceiling that is covered with two stones side by side. All the walls except the ceiling were decorated by colored picture. The picture of a bird's head is painted on the east wall, with people and inlaid letters painted on the south wall, three mountains, lotus, and pattern of cloud, on the north wall, and wood and house as well as a historic picture of presumably a gatekeeper, on the west wall. There are pictures on the east and west walls of the corridor, with a man holding a snake by the hand on the west wall and a strong man with glaring eyes on the east wall. The picture was painted presumably for the protection of the dead in the tomb. The pictures on the tomb are valuable remains in understanding painting in the Three Kingdoms Period, values of religion and those of the next world after death, cultural exchange with Goguryeo, etc.
